Rio de Janeiro, the city of Bossa Nova, Rio Amazonas, the mightiest river in the world - two sources of inspiration for Brazilian music, linked by the life and travels of the composer Heitor Villa-Lobos. Born under the shadow of the Sugarloaf Mountain, Villa-Lobos assimilated the contrasting influences of Johann Sebastian Bach and the power of nature of the ancient Brazilian river in a unique way, to create an individual and unmistakeable musical style, best known in his popular „Bachianas Brasileiras".
In their programme “From Bach to Bossa", Duo Rio-Amazonas follows him on this musical journey and continues it up to the Bossa Nova of the 1960s, which became world-famous through the songs of Antonio Carlos Jobim.
